WebFeb 18, 2024 · Kievan Rus, first East Slavic state. It reached its peak in the early to mid-11th century. Both the origin of the Kievan state and that of the name Rus, which came to be applied to it, remain matters of debate among historians. According to the traditional account presented in The Russian Primary Chronicle, it was founded by the Viking Oleg, ruler of … WebFeb 24, 2024 · Russia, the world's largest country by area, stretches from Northern Asia to Eastern Europe. Indo-European, Ural-Altaic, and diverse other peoples have occupied what is now the territory of Russia since the 2nd millennium bce, but little is known about their ethnic identity, institutions, and activities.In ancient times, Greek and Iranian settlements appeared in … buxtonfcWebMar 14, 2011 · History of Russia’s Capital city. The city of Moscow was founded in 1147. It became a capital city for the first time in 1327, when it became capital of the Vladimir-Suzdal principality, which over time became the Grand Duchy of Moscow and, following the arrival of Ivan the Terrible, morphed into the Russian Empire.
